"Often relationships are built on similar life experience, and the difference between daily work and retirement can be quite a marked one," Lester explains. A range of generation gap-related issues can be easier to bridge when you're over 40 as well. "The older you get, the less of a challenge it's likely to pose," Lester continues. "In terms of life experience and maturity, an age gap at 50 or 60 isn't particularly dramatic."

Ensure you’re meeting who you think you are meeting beforehand. A video call would be a good way to verify if people are who they say they are online. Ideally, you should meet in a public place that is familiar to you both and try to build a rapport with each other. People often try to take advantage of people who seem unfamiliar with the dating scene, expecting them to be more gullible or less cautious. Prove them wrong by taking some necessary precautions. Before joining a site, do some quick research. Most websites will publicly list their number of active members, and they should be able to share the process by which they match you with singles in your local community. Once you’ve set up your profile and uploaded a photo, you can begin connecting with potential matches. The options for how to do so are broad, but they often include messaging on the app or website itself, as well as an option for audio and video calls.
